SY10 CLX is a 2010 Isuzu N-series in White with a 2,999cc diesel engine. This vehicle has been through 14 MOT tests with a personal pass rate of 78.6%.
Across all 2010 Isuzu N-series models, the average MOT pass rate is 71.4% with a typical mileage of 79,639 miles. This particular vehicle has performed better than the average for its year.
The most common reason a Isuzu N-series fails its MOT is registration plate lamp not working, accounting for 246 recorded failures. If you're considering buying SY10 CLX, it's worth having these areas checked by a mechanic before committing.
The Isuzu N-series typically stays on UK roads for around 27 years. At 16 years old, this Isuzu N-series is well into its expected lifespan but still has years ahead.
